Course Description: : It deals on the principles and fundamentals of the laws on obligations, contract and professional ethics that
are applicable to the civil engineering profession. It is designed to prepare civil engineering students for professional practice. This
Includes the study of code of ethics, legal procedure in the practice of civil engineering in the Philippines, ethical relations of an
engineer with fellow professionals, clients, and general public. It also includes elements of contracts, obligations, Civil Engineering
Law (R.A. 544) National Building Code, Labor Laws, E-procurement Law, and the Manual Practice for Civil Engineers.

V. Course Requirements:
Class requirements (major examinations, quizzes, problem solving exercises or problem sets, assignments). Major
examinations and problem solving exercises are scheduled. Quizzes and seatwork are unannounced and are usually given at the
end of the lecture. Problem set assignments are to solved through team effort to maximize peer tutoring and cooperative learning.
Outputs are collected for evaluation. Individual contribution to group will be rated by the instructor and by the co-group
members.
